Why Yoga is Beneficial for Seniors
Yoga is a gentle way to boost physical health, improve mental well-being, and enhance overall quality of life for seniors. Here are some key benefits:
- Increased Flexibility: Helps in maintaining and improving flexibility, which is crucial for joint health.
- Enhanced Balance: Reduces the risk of falls by improving balance and coordination.
- Stress Relief: Promotes relaxation and reduces anxiety, contributing to better mental health.
- Pain Management: Can alleviate chronic pain, particularly in the back, hips, and knees.
- Improved Circulation: Promotes better blood flow, which can help with heart health.

Practical Tips for Starting Yoga
Before diving into yoga, consider these practical tips to make your practice safe and enjoyable:
- Consult Your Doctor: Always check with your healthcare provider before starting any new exercise regimen.
- Choose a Comfortable Space: Find a quiet, comfortable area in your home where you can practice without distractions.
- Use Props: Utilize yoga props like blocks, straps, or chairs to support your practice and enhance comfort.
- Start Slow: Begin with shorter sessions (10-15 minutes) and gradually increase the duration as you become more comfortable.
- Listen to Your Body: Pay attention to how your body feels and don’t push yourself into discomfort.

Common Yoga Poses for Seniors
Here are some beginner-friendly yoga poses that seniors can easily incorporate into their practice:
1. Chair Pose
This pose strengthens the legs and improves balance. Sit at the edge of a sturdy chair with your feet flat on the floor. Inhale as you raise your arms overhead and exhale as you lean slightly forward.
2. Cat-Cow Stretch
This gentle stretch improves spinal flexibility. Start on all fours, alternating between arching your back (cat) and dropping your belly while looking up (cow).
3. Seated Forward Bend
This pose is excellent for hamstring and lower back flexibility. Sit with your legs extended in front of you and gently reach towards your toes, keeping your back straight.
4. Child's Pose
A restorative pose that promotes relaxation. Kneel on the floor, sit back on your heels, and stretch your arms forward on the ground or rest them alongside your body.
